    Most but not all bottom-up interactions between signal properties improve categorization.John Kingston - 2000 - Behavioral and Brain Sciences 23 (3):335-336.
    The massive acoustic redundancy of minimally contrasting speech sounds, coupled with the auditory integration of psychoacoustically similar acoustic properties produces a highly invariant percept, which cannot be improved by top-down feedback from the lexicon. Contextual effects are also bottom-up but not all entirely auditory and may thus differ in whether they affect sensitivity or only response bias.

    Using artificial intelligence to support compliance with the general data protection regulation.John Kingston - 2017 - Artificial Intelligence and Law 25 (4):429-443.
    The General Data Protection Regulation is a European Union regulation that will replace the existing Data Protection Directive on 25 May 2018. The most significant change is a huge increase in the maximum fine that can be levied for breaches of the regulation. Yet fewer than half of UK companies are fully aware of GDPR—and a number of those who were preparing for it stopped doing so when the Brexit vote was announced.
